Sat 1305885134155246

decimal
312354.134155246
degree
0°102354′1890″134155246‴
percentile
62.18500645674858%
name
epfserbocgh
cycle
0
epoch
1
period
154
block
312354
offset
134155246
timestamp
rarity
common